Mets: For his fourth straight start, Perez's pitch count hit the century mark on Wednesday. Three of those tosses were big mistakes -- two homers by Marlins outfielder Cody Ross and another by catcher Mike Rabelo. Perez didn't relinquish much, though, until in his sixth and final inning, as he surrendered three runs to force his second consecutive no decision. That's 210 pitches in two no-decisions.

Giants: Sanchez ended a streak of five consecutive winless starts last Wednesday in an 11-3 triumph at Arizona. He blanked the Diamondbacks for five innings, then left the game after surrendering two runs in the sixth. Sanchez has been relying on a sinking fastball to neutralize hitters. It's a pitch he said he was told to abandon as a Minor Leaguer in 2004, but he resumed using it earlier this season.

Early burst buoys Giants (28-28) (25-33)
Giants 10, Mets 2
Oliver Perez endured the shortest outing of his Major League career, recording just one out as he gave up six runs, including a pair of homers. The Mets got an RBI double from Jose Reyes, who tied a franchise record by reaching base for the 33rd straight game, but the first-inning damage was too much.

A day after his first Major League start and hit, Brian Horwitz collected his first big league homer as part of the Giants' six-run first inning. Randy Winn got the romp started with his 14th career leadoff homer, and Jonathan Sanchez tossed seven solid innings and hit a two-run double, while Ray Durham had three hits and three RBIs.
